Exoscale
Exoscale

Description: Exoscale is a cloud hosting platform that provides infrastructure as a service (IaaS). It allows users to deploy virtual machines, storage volumes, and networks in Exoscale's cloud data centers. Some key features are pay-as-you-go pricing, integration with Kubernetes, and support options.

WindowsVPS.host
WindowsVPS.host

Description: WindowsVPS.host is a Windows VPS hosting provider that offers virtual private servers running Windows operating systems. They provide flexible and scalable VPS plans with options for Windows Server. WindowsVPS.host has data centers located globally for fast speeds.
